OneLine turns common money questions into plain-English answers. It is designed for learners, employees, students and everyday consumers who need clarity before detail.

The interface is compact, shareable and suited to quick learning moments on a phone.
Results are estimates for learning and comparison, with clear assumptions and no regulated advice.
OneLine can support online courses, student money guidance, employee financial wellbeing, bank education hubs and creator-led finance explainers.
Show how monthly payment, APR and balance affect time to clear and interest paid.
Help learners see how income thresholds and interest can change repayments.
Turn a target amount and time period into a monthly saving figure.
OneLine can be offered as a hosted calculator, an embedded widget, or a customised version for a partner audience.
Link directly to tailored calculator scenarios from lessons, articles, guides or campaigns.
Add selected OneLine calculators inside a partner site with optional tabs, colours and placement settings.
Adapt language, branding, tabs and assumptions for a specific education programme or audience.
OneLine is designed as an educational estimation tool. It does not recommend products, provide regulated financial advice, or tell users what they should do. Partner versions can include additional disclaimers, review copy and approved assumptions.
